Heads up, plugin authors: the Moorvane platform alert "MIGRATION_DRIFT" fires when a zero-downtime schema migration is mid-flight and your plugin queries a column scheduled for rename. It's not fatal — reads are shimmed for 24 hours — but update your manifests before the shim expires or writes will bounce. If the alert persists after you've republished, contact the migrations crew at the address below.

escalation mailbox, bagef-bagag: oliax.drumir.jorath@crelvolabs.test

Q: Why do thumbnails lag during bulk uploads?

A: The Snapforge queue prioritizes single uploads; bulk jobs go to a low-priority lane with a 200-job cap per tenant. Overflow items wait, they are not dropped. If lag exceeds 15 minutes, check lane saturation on the Snapforge dashboard before paging media-infra. Resizing workers autoscale, but only up to the tenant quota. Full queue tuning parameters are listed on the internal page here.

wiki page, kahog-hahig: https://vault.zemvargrid.internal/display/deploy/repo/settings/merge_requests/job/settings/6f3b933774dbc5320a4daa18

Q: My plugin triggered the read-replica lag alarm on Fernwheel — what now? A: The alarm fires when replica lag on the Fernwheel data tier exceeds 30 seconds. Plugin authors should pause bulk reads and wait for the all-clear. If the alarm console itself is locked, recover access with the passphrase that follows.

recovery phrase for fajeg-kawep: druix-gorius-briax-ulaeth-fraox-lammir-pelox-jormir-pelwyn-julir

# Break-Glass: CompactKite Log Compaction

Hey reviewer — if compaction on the Ferrow message queue wedges and on-call can't reach the admin plane, break-glass applies. Grab the emergency operator role, pause compaction on the stuck partition, and file an incident note within an hour. Unsealing the emergency credential bundle requires the recovery passphrase shown directly below.

unlock words, kajog-bahif: wendor-praael-ralys-julvan-kasath-kelys-wenmir-wenius-julax